Factors Impacting Bathroom Remodeling Costs

The cost of remodeling a bathroom in New Jersey can vary significantly based on several factors:

  • 1. Size of the Bathroom: Larger bathrooms generally require more materials and labor, leading to higher costs.
  • 2. Scope of the Project: The extent of your renovation, whether it’s a complete overhaul or minor updates, will impact costs.
  • 3. Materials and Fixtures: The choice of materials and fixtures, such as tiles, countertops, and plumbing fixtures, greatly influences the budget.
  • 4. Labor Costs: Local labor rates in New Jersey can vary, so obtaining multiple quotes is advisable.
  • 5. Permit Requirements: Depending on the extent of your project, you may need permits, which can add to the overall cost.

Smart Spending Tips

To ensure you make the most of your budget, consider these smart spending tips:

  • 1. Prioritize Needs vs. Wants: Differentiate between essential updates and desirable upgrades to stay within budget.
  • 2. Repurpose or Refurbish: Instead of buying entirely new fixtures, consider refurbishing or repurposing items for a cost-effective approach.
  • 3. Plan for Energy Efficiency: Invest in energy-efficient fixtures to save money in the long run on utility bills.
